#c4d066 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c4d066 is composed of 76.9% red, 81.6%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 51%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 66.8 degrees, a saturation of 53% and a lightness of 60.8%. #c4d066 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ffcc with #89a100.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

Shades and Tints of #c4d066

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0c04 is the darkest color, while #fefef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#c4d066

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a0a294 is the less saturated color, while #e8fe38 is the most saturated one.
